Registered Nursing Student Demographics at SWCC

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the registered nursing majors at Southwestern Community College.

SWCC Registered Nursing Associate’s Program

95% Women
15% Racial-Ethnic Minorities*
For the most recent academic year available, 5% of registered nursing associate's degrees went to men and 95% went to women.

undefined

The majority of those who receive an associate's degree in registered nursing at SWCC are white. Around 85% fell into this category, which is below average for this degree.

The following table and chart show the race/ethnicity for students who recently graduated from Southwestern Community College with a associate's in registered nursing.

undefined
Race/Ethnicity Number of Students
Asian 1
Black or African American 2
Hispanic or Latino 2
White 34
International Students 0
Other Races/Ethnicities 1

Careers That Registered Nursing Grads May Go Into

A degree in registered nursing can lead to the following careers. Since job numbers and average salaries can vary by geographic location, we have only included the numbers for IA, the home state for Southwestern Community College.

Occupation Jobs in IA Average Salary in IA
Registered Nurses 33,770 $59,130
Nursing Instructors and Professors 760 $80,490
